Output 51f8ec814594cf0d3bc14afecf79242a1739767ba4ebb9734f72963763346b12:16

value
477880
script pubkey
OP_0 OP_PUSHBYTES_20 8a303a7f7dd335a5f980778e06f0a57cc4e7ade2
address
bc1q3gcr5lma6v66t7vqw78qdu990nzw0t0z6967ah
transaction
51f8ec814594cf0d3bc14afecf79242a1739767ba4ebb9734f72963763346b12
confirmations
221373
spent
true